In a group of students, it was decided that a pizza would be divided according to its crust size. Every student wanted 3 inches of crust (measured from the outermost point of the pizza). If the pizza in question had a diameter of 14 inches, what percentage of the pizza was wasted by this manner of cutting the pizza? Round to the nearest hundredth.

Two legs of a right triangle measure 3 and 4, respectively. What is the area of the circle that circumscribes the triangle?

The perimeter of a circle is 36 π. What is the diameter of the circle?
